基于N相位的60GHz无线通信波束赋形码本设计方案

DOI: 10.13190/jbupt.201203.42.zouwx, PP. 42-46

Keywords: 60,GHz无线通信,波束赋形,码本设计

Full-Text   Cite this paper   Add to My Lib

Abstract:

提出了一种支持60GHz毫米波通信波束赋形机制的码本设计方法.为满足低功耗需求,码本设计仅进行相位移动而未作幅度调整,其中码本矩阵采用相位间隔相同、幅度为1的N个复数权值构建.仿真结果证实,与IEEE802153c码本设计相比,高阶相位码本可获得相似的波束主瓣形状,同时波束将具有更低的旁瓣电平和更高的主瓣增益.该码本方案可在多用户环境下显著抑制空间干扰,提高网络累计信道容量,且对相位误差产生的波束偏移同样具有稳健性.
